Linear amplifiers for video applications are specifically designed to process and enhance video signals with minimal distortion and noise. They provide high gain, wide bandwidth, and low distortion characteristics to ensure faithful reproduction of video content. Video amplifiers are used in video cameras, displays, broadcast equipment, and video processing systems to amplify, shape, and condition video signals for optimal viewing and recording quality. These amplifiers often incorporate features such as selectable gain, programmable equalization, and automatic gain control to adapt to different video formats and transmission standards.
